This authentic French bistro, located so close to a Gold Line station, is always a wonderful experience with its outdoor dining. My wife generally orders the mussels. We usually start with the olive tapenade which we both love. I have sampled the steak, the burger, and the bolognese sauced pasta. For those who prefer California chardonnay, they serve a Talbot. I choose one of the French reds. The outdoor dining is dog friendly. The only reason there was noise was the adjacent Farmer's Market and attendant foot traffic.

After reading the amazing reviewing on yelp we decided to try this bistro in a quiet and charming neighborhood. Appetizer 3 stars chicken pate generous portion with great taste! Escargot good sauce but the meat was on the smaller side. Main course 2.5 stars mussels besides sandy, the sizes of meat were as small as the escargots. I am not kidding! Confit duck leg one bite into the duck and i could taste the stale oil. I did not eat the duck and only fed on the beans and potatoes. I really like the location, service and the ambiance of the restaurant but it did not make up the below average main courses.
